[PATCH v2 5/6] arm64: dts: Convert to the hierarchical CPU topology layout for sdm845

From: Maulik Shah <hidden>
Date: 2019-08-23 08:19:16
Also in: linux-arm-msm, linux-pm, lkml
Subsystem: arm/qualcomm mailing list, arm/qualcomm support, the rest · Maintainers: Bjorn Andersson, Konrad Dybcio, Linus Torvalds

In the hierarchical layout, we are creating power domains around each CPU
and describes the idle states for them inside the power domain provider
node. Note that, the CPU's idle states still needs to be compatible with
"arm,idle-state".

Furthermore, represent the CPU cluster as a separate master power domain,
powering the CPU's power domains. The cluster node, contains the idle
states for the cluster and each idle state needs to be compatible with
the "domain-idle-state".

If the running platform is using a PSCI FW that supports the OS initiated
CPU suspend mode, which likely should be the case unless the PSCI FW is
very old, this change triggers the PSCI driver to enable it.

@@ -618,6 +610,67 @@
 	psci {
 		compatible = "arm,psci-1.0";
 		method = "smc";
+
+		CPU_PD0: cpu-pd0 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D1: cpu-pd1 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D2: cpu-pd2 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D3: cpu-pd3 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&LITTLE_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D4: cpu-pd4 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D5: cpu-pd5 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D6: cpu-pd6 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CPU_PD7: cpu-pd7 {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			power-domains = <&CLUSTER_PD>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_0>,
+						<&BIG_CPU_SLEEP_1>;
+		};
+
+		CLUSTER_PD: cluster-pd {
+			#power-domain-cells = <0>;
+			domain-idle-states = <&CLUSTER_SLEEP_0>;
+		};
 	};
